Description
Summary:"A well-designed CSS style guide offers more than just consistent patterns; it ensures web accessibility, better site performance, improved engineering and design efficiency, and provides your users with a uniform experience across your entire application or suite of applications. In this course, you'll learn how to build a CSS style guide from scratch. You'll explore each of the user interface (UI) components that go into the most effective style guides; you'll examine the benefits of maintaining a 'living' style guide (i.e., provides flexibility, responds to an application's changing needs, etc.); and you'll learn about the analysis and linting tools that measure your CSS and assist with style guide maintenance. Participants should understand the fundamentals of HTML and CSS."--Resource description page
